German confirms embassy official killed in Yemen
The German foreign ministry confirmed Monday that a security
official at its embassy in Yemen has been killed but denied reports of an
attempted kidnapping of its ambassador. An earlier report had said the
ambassador herself had been the target of a failed kidnap attempt, but the
foreign ministry told AFP that Ambassador Carola Mueller-Holtkemper was outside
the country at the time. On Sunday, a security official and witnesses said
gunmen in a vehicle opened fire and shot dead the ambassador's bodyguard as he
was leaving a store in the southern Hada district, where foreign embassies are
located. Germany was among several Western countries, including the United
States, which closed their embassies in August after US warnings of an Al-Qaeda
attack.
